黑狐家游戏

es数据库使用场景,es数据库介绍

欧气 3 0

标题:探索 Elasticsearch 数据库:强大的实时数据搜索与分析引擎

一、引言

Elasticsearch 是一个开源的分布式搜索和分析引擎,它提供了实时搜索、数据分析、日志管理等功能,被广泛应用于互联网、金融、电商、医疗等领域,本文将介绍 Elasticsearch 数据库的使用场景,帮助读者更好地了解和应用这个强大的工具。

二、Elasticsearch 数据库的基本概念

Elasticsearch 是一个基于 Lucene 的搜索引擎,它使用分布式架构来处理大规模数据,Elasticsearch 中的数据被存储在一个或多个索引中,每个索引可以包含多个类型,每个类型可以包含多个文档,文档是 Elasticsearch 中的基本数据单元,它可以是一个 JSON 对象,也可以是其他结构化数据。

三、Elasticsearch 数据库的使用场景

1、日志分析:Elasticsearch 可以快速处理和分析大量的日志数据,帮助企业实时监控系统运行状态,发现和解决问题。

2、搜索引擎:Elasticsearch 提供了强大的搜索功能,可以快速准确地搜索文本、图片、视频等各种类型的数据。

3、数据分析:Elasticsearch 可以对大量数据进行实时分析,帮助企业发现数据中的规律和趋势,做出更明智的决策。

4、实时监控:Elasticsearch 可以实时监控系统的性能指标,如 CPU 使用率、内存使用率、网络流量等,帮助企业及时发现和解决性能问题。

5、推荐系统:Elasticsearch 可以根据用户的历史行为和兴趣,为用户推荐相关的产品和服务,提高用户满意度和忠诚度。

四、Elasticsearch 数据库的优势

1、实时性:Elasticsearch 可以实时处理和分析数据,提供实时的搜索和分析结果。

2、分布式:Elasticsearch 采用分布式架构,可以轻松处理大规模数据,提高系统的可靠性和可扩展性。

3、灵活:Elasticsearch 提供了丰富的 API 和插件,可以根据用户的需求进行定制和扩展。

4、易于使用:Elasticsearch 提供了简单易用的 API 和命令行工具,方便用户进行数据操作和查询。

五、Elasticsearch 数据库的应用案例

1、电商平台:电商平台可以使用 Elasticsearch 来存储和搜索商品信息,提供实时的搜索和推荐功能,提高用户体验。

2、金融机构:金融机构可以使用 Elasticsearch 来存储和分析交易数据,发现异常交易和风险,提高风险管理水平。

3、互联网公司:互联网公司可以使用 Elasticsearch 来存储和搜索用户数据,提供个性化的推荐和服务,提高用户满意度和忠诚度。

4、医疗保健机构:医疗保健机构可以使用 Elasticsearch 来存储和分析医疗数据,发现疾病的规律和趋势,提高医疗诊断和治疗水平。

六、结论

Elasticsearch 是一个强大的实时数据搜索与分析引擎,它具有实时性、分布式、灵活、易于使用等优势,被广泛应用于互联网、金融、电商、医疗等领域,通过使用 Elasticsearch 数据库,企业可以快速处理和分析大量的数据,发现数据中的规律和趋势,做出更明智的决策,提高企业的竞争力和创新能力。

标签: #ES 数据库 #使用场景 #数据库 #介绍

黑狐家游戏
  • 评论列表

留言评论